Hot-Shooting Air Force Routs San Jose State 78-56

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(AP) — Marek Olesinski scored 16 points as Air Force coasted to a 78-56 victory over San Jose State on Wednesday night and its first Mountain West Conference win of the season.

Air Force (8-6, 1-2) closed out the opening half with 12 straight points to lead 37-26 at the break. The Falcons were up by 15 with 8:02 left in the second and held San Jose State without a field goal for 4:19 to take a 23-point advantage with 4:16 left to play.

Air Force dominated in rebounds (32-22) and assists (23-11), ending the contest shooting 61.1 percent (33 of 54) from the floor. Hayden Graham finished with 14 points, Max Yon added 13 and Zach Kocur chipped in 12.

Rashad Muhammad scored 26 points on 10-of-18 shooting — including 6 of 12 from 3-point range — and Darryl Gaynor II added 11 for the Spartans (2-13, 0-3).
